WebbThe pressure flow hypothesis, also known as the mass flow hypothesis, is the best-supported theory to explain the movement of sap through the phloem. It was proposed by Ernst Münch, a German plant physiologist in 1930. Webb26 aug. 2024 · Phloem and xylem are closely associated and are usually found right next to one another. One xylem and one phloem are known as a ‘vascular bundle’ and most plants have multiple vascular bundles running the length of their leaves, stems, and roots. A single vascular bundle, no matter how large or small, always … Webb18 nov. 2024 · Xylem and Phloem are two different types of vascular tissues, which are mainly involved in the transportation process. Xylem transports water and mineral salts from the roots up to other parts of the plant, while phloem transports sucrose and amino acids from the leaves to other parts of the plant.
